This wonderful novel transports us to Nazareth in biblical times, where we meet Mary and Joseph-and understand them as never before: young, in love, and suddenly faced with an unexpected pregnancy. Aided by a great and abiding love, they endure challenges to their relationship as well as threats to their lives as they come to terms with the mysterious circumstances surrounding the birth of their child, Jesus. For Mary, the pregnancy is a divine miracle and a privilege. For Joseph, it is an ongoing test of his faith-in his wife as well as in his God. Exquisitely written and imbued with emotional truth and richness of detail, "The Handmaid and the Carpenter "explores lives touched profoundly by miracles large and small.
